Ahead of the release of his debut album next month, Sega Bodega has shared a thrilling new single titled 'Salv Goes To Hollywood'.

This Valentine’s Day, don’t be lonely alone - plan to spend it with SEGA BODEGA’s debut album, Salvador, instead. Bodega announced his debut album for February 14th alongside the second single ‘Salv Goes To Hollywood'. The follow up to lead single ‘U Suck’ doubles down on the eerily sexy quality that many have come to love from the producer.

'Salv Goes To Hollywood’ focuses on a vocal loop that warps with every rotation. As it repeats, it takes on fresh meanings with new voices, cadences and effects. Oddly enough, these loops are your guide through Bodega’s carefully constructed storm. While this track is never messy, its array of crashing synths and rumbling bass will ravage you with only momentary reprieves of harp-like melody. It’s a snapshot into the mind of a producer who is as much a maximalist as a minimalist as he tries to express the complexities of loneliness and doubt. Sega’s latest single is wholly itself and delivers the top quality production he has become renown for.

Bodega’s debut album, Salvador, will delve into his experiences with romance, mental health and alcohol. While Bodega has released multiple EPs, this promises to be his most intimate work yet. Combining the intensity of his production with the vulnerability of his experience, it will likely strike, smash and hammer a chord with many.
